Noun: social drinker  'sow-shul 'dring-ku(r)
  1. Someone who drinks liquor repeatedly in small quantities
    "The social drinker spent most evenings at the local pub";
    - tippler

Derived forms: social drinkers

Type of: drinker, imbiber [informal], juicer [N. Amer, informal], soak [informal], sponge [informal], toper [literary]
